Zum Hauptinhalt springen

Was ist eine Abonnement-Migration?

Eine Abonnement-Migration überträgt Ihre bestehenden Abonnenten von Ihrem alten Zahlungsanbieter zu Dodo Payments und bietet Ihnen eine einzige Quelle der Wahrheit für alle Ihre Kundendaten. Ohne eine Migration bleiben die Kunden, die Sie bis heute gewonnen haben, in Ihrem alten System, und nur neue Kunden wären in Dodo Payments sichtbar. Der Migrationsprozess sorgt für ein nahtloses Abrechnungserlebnis für Ihre Kunden – sie müssen ihre Zahlungsdaten nicht erneut eingeben und erleben keine Unterbrechung ihrer Abonnements.
Derzeit unterstützen wir nur die Migration von Kartentoken. Apple Pay, Google Pay und andere Wallet-Zahlungsmethoden können aufgrund der von diesen Anbietern auferlegten Tokenisierungsbeschränkungen nicht zwischen Zahlungsdienstleistern übertragen werden.

Übersicht des Migrationsprozesses

Der Abonnement-Migrationsprozess besteht aus drei Hauptteilen:
  1. Übertragung der Zahlungsmethode — Sicherer Transfer sensibler Kartendaten von Ihrem aktuellen Anbieter
  2. Übertragung der Abonnentendaten — Export von Kundendaten, Abonnementplänen und Abrechnungsplänen
  3. Import und Validierung — Vereinheitlichung der Zahlungsmethoden und Abonnentendaten in Dodo Payments
Um eine Abonnementmigration zu starten, kontaktiere unser Support-Team. Sie verbinden dich mit einem dedizierten Solutions Engineer, der dich durch den gesamten Prozess führt.

Anforderungen

Bevor Sie eine Migration einleiten, stellen Sie sicher, dass Sie die folgenden Anforderungen erfüllen:
Dodo Payments ist PCI-DSS-Level-1-konform. Um den Compliance-Anforderungen gerecht zu werden, dürfen wir Kartendaten nur von einem anderen PCI-DSS-Level-1-konformen Zahlungsdienstleister empfangen.Ihr aktueller Anbieter muss bereitstellen:
  • Ihre aktuelle PCI-Bestätigung der Konformität (AOC) oder deren Eintrag im globalen Register der Dienstanbieter von Visa
  • Bestätigung, dass sie sichere Kartendaten-Exporte unterstützen
Sieh dir unsere Attestation of Compliance (AOC) an, um sie mit deinem aktuellen Dienstleister zu teilen.
Schließe deine Dodo Payments-Integration ab und stelle sicher, dass alle neuen Kunden zum Dodo Payments-Checkout weitergeleitet werden, bevor du mit der Migration beginnst. Dies verhindert Dateninkonsistenzen während des Übergangs.
Stelle sicher, dass du die erforderliche Autorisierung hast, um eine Datenexportanforderung bei deinem aktuellen Dienstleister zu stellen. Dies erfordert in der Regel:
  • Verifizierung des Kontoinhabers
  • Schriftliche Genehmigung für den Zugriff auf sensible Daten
  • Abschluss der Sicherheitsverifizierungsmaßnahmen deines Dienstleisters

Schritt-für-Schritt-Migrationsanleitung

1

Request payment method export from your current processor

Kontaktiere das Support-Team deines aktuellen Zahlungsdienstleisters und stelle eine formelle Anfrage für einen vollständigen Export deiner Kundenkartentoken.Sie müssen:
  • Eine Überprüfung Ihrer Identität und Autorisierung bereitstellen
  • Anfordern, dass sie den Export mit dem PGP-Öffentlichen Schlüssel von Dodo Payments (unten bereitgestellt) verschlüsseln
  • Sie bitten, die verschlüsselte Datei direkt an unseren sicheren SFTP-Server zu übertragen
Sichere Übertragungen erfolgen direkt von Server zu Server über SFTP. Dein Solutions Engineer wird die SFTP-Zugangsdaten bereitstellen, die du mit deinem aktuellen Dienstleister teilen kannst.
Im Durchschnitt dauert dieser Prozess etwa 2 Wochen, wobei die Dauer je nach Politik und Reaktionszeit deines aktuellen Dienstleisters variieren kann.
2

Prepare subscriber data export

Solange die Übertragung der Zahlungsmethode läuft, exportiere deine Abonnentendaten aus deinem Legacy-System. Dein Solutions Engineer stellt dir eine CSV-Vorlage zur Verfügung und führt dich durch die erforderlichen Felder.

Erforderliche Abonnentendaten

FieldDescription
customer_idDeine interne Kundenkennung
emailE-Mail-Adresse des Kunden
nameVollständiger Name des Kunden
countryZwei Buchstaben langer Ländercode (ISO 3166-1 alpha-2)
currencyDrei Buchstaben langer Währungscode (ISO 4217)
payment_amountAbonnementbetrag in der kleinsten Währungseinheit
payment_intervalAbrechnungsfrequenz (monatlich, jährlich usw.)
next_billing_dateNächstes geplantes Abrechnungsdatum (ISO 8601)
card_tokenEindeutiger Token deines aktuellen Dienstleisters
Das Feld card_token ist entscheidend—es wird verwendet, um Abonnenten mit ihren Zahlungsmethoden beim Import abzugleichen. Stelle sicher, dass es genau mit dem Token im Export der Zahlungsmethode übereinstimmt.

Beispiel-Datenformat

{
  "customers": [
    {
      "customer_id": "cus_abc123",
      "email": "jane.doe@example.com",
      "name": "Jane Doe",
      "country": "US",
      "currency": "USD",
      "payment_amount": 2999,
      "payment_interval": "monthly",
      "next_billing_date": "2025-01-15T00:00:00Z",
      "card_token": "tok_xyz789",
      "metadata": {
        "plan": "pro",
        "signup_source": "website"
      }
    }
  ]
}
3

Validation and testing

Vor dem Importtermin wird unser Team:
  • Die Integrität und Verschlüsselung der Zahlungsmethodendaten überprüfen
  • Ihre Abonnenten-CSV auf korrekte Formatierung validieren
  • Einen Testimport in unserer Sandbox-Umgebung durchführen
  • Alle Datenzuordnungsprobleme identifizieren und lösen
Du erhältst einen Validierungsbericht, der bestätigt, dass alles für den Produktionsimport bereit ist.
4

Production import

Am vereinbarten Importtermin wird unser Engineering-Team:
  1. Die Zahlungsmethodendaten in unseren PCI-konformen Card Vault importieren
  2. Ihre Abonnentendaten importieren
  3. Abonnenten mit ihren Zahlungsmethoden unter Verwendung der Kartentoken abgleichen
  4. Alle migrierten Abonnements aktivieren
Die typische Bearbeitungsdauer beträgt 2-3 Arbeitstage für Standardmigrationen, abhängig vom Volumen der Abonnenten.
5

Post-migration verification

Nach Abschluss des Imports erhältst du:
  • Einen umfassenden Migrationsbericht
  • Eine CSV, die Ihre alten Abonnement-IDs mit neuen Dodo Payments-IDs abgleicht
  • Zugriff auf alle migrierten Kunden in Ihrem Dodo Payments-Dashboard
Wir empfehlen:
  • Eine Stichprobe der migrierten Abonnements in deinem Dashboard zu überprüfen
  • Einige Abonnementverlängerungen im Sandbox-Modus zu testen
  • Deine internen Datenbankverweise mit den neuen IDs zu aktualisieren
  • Für den ersten Abrechnungszeitraum eine parallele Überwachung durchzuführen

Übertragbare Daten

Die folgenden Daten können während einer Abonnement-Migration übertragen werden:
DatentypUnterstütztHinweise
Kredit-/DebitkartennummernVerschlüsselt über PGP
Kartenauslaufdaten
Karteninhabernamen
Rechnungsadressen
E-Mail-Adressen der Kunden
KundenmetadatenBenutzerdefinierte Schlüssel-Wert-Paare
AbonnementdetailsPlan, Betrag, Intervall
Apple Pay-TokenKönnen nicht übertragen werden
Google Pay-TokenKönnen nicht übertragen werden
Andere Wallet-TokenKönnen nicht übertragen werden
ZahlungshistorieExport von Ihrem aktuellen Anbieter
Zahlungshistorie und Transaktionsaufzeichnungen können nicht migriert werden. Wir empfehlen, diese Daten vor dem Abschluss der Umstellung von deinem aktuellen Dienstleister zu exportieren und für deine Unterlagen aufzubewahren.

PGP-Verschlüsselung

Für maximale Sicherheit beim Transfer sensibler Kartendaten müssen alle Dateien verschlüsselt werden, indem unser PGP-Öffentlicher Schlüssel verwendet wird. Dies bietet eine zusätzliche Schutzebene über die Transportverschlüsselung hinaus. Teilen Sie diesen Schlüssel mit Ihrem aktuellen Zahlungsanbieter zur Verschlüsselung des Exports der Kartendaten:
-----BEGIN PGP PUBLIC KEY BLOCK-----

mQINBGflFWEBEADA8IaeXNc9ekoyWGH6TBi3PvazDTXH9MeAIcq8tcXPjr+aDTA7
QE0oJbnH+Zi6nP6Mh20c4bftzC890/QJmk6shdgpQuCd/80yC1TT5tyqKDV517WQ
B7A8CmbonuZ//jS+jWrekpbLFMzoro1ZkeCRDNbhF3KSrMv1UOugBHPAchtkTur8
2k+HtIFKVW8xQ3/nrnKGeNWdHMp3y6yATjXm0E2y9Oq83CQ1TkwwB+MI0Y/uZaXv
3016pOos3lQFXqVAvShDRzMXxvPHc902QS47v0gSj5wsVWv3g5QP/TlAE6Pvua18
78xoROo9RLwovMmX372JeZdqKgIV+BmxlOrGCDcNOY4Flz+NRJuKbVk0UmD8f1tW
NL5x/r36ZNnBbzohqcwp5dktiRn0MDHUsvv8StOkbFqQ+HyYSzoO1dRYGkz5bkfI
urv4hd26I4rdu8GTpEaBcd0rx1NcNT2lbqrcTE7rux3c3Vf1QD6lSj+VbJBxxyxO
+fgeoVNpAi4Zfyls+VYCRolVHxxdjh/Zu6iAUrpubpgBxoxwzF3vMVWDPvZahUxY
gt340eRr6KQUpI2TK4iNhTzc4CpYP/eKyC8TavHzpuGap0f7ojNaD1yjPxKJ9HFF
eFde7jtoglvGrdW/GnoTVBFdN4wdcrJ6+Xthlqk5n0CZLKxZzCsnJ+Y00wARAQAB
tFlEb2RvIFBheW1lbnRzIEltcG9ydCBLZXkgKEltcG9ydCBrZXkgZm9yIGNhcmQg
dG9rZW4gbWlncmF0aW9uKSA8cHQtdGVhbUBkb2RvcGF5bWVudHMuY29tPokCVwQT
AQgAQRYhBAfnpp8sSFvzQCZA9mOB38/zSlnMBQJn5RVhAhsDBQkJZgGABQsJCAcC
AiICBhUKCQgLAgQWAgMBAh4HAheAAAoJEGOB38/zSlnMLm4QAK1sQxraYnV4OC9l
G0LNUDRKsayJ3+5uW6gbD72NhQ1Q7GpD6J1kmoXO95ZMSV4Ev+PAdBHVnhbl+LTk
JBZTrVszeZfmAr2D0HTdBsqlB8uUISXaffL/a0POWTLRdVzHJbTPtC23SHjW8XFu
0ixomJxnIXu1iBccEPJTWpjYQbecfK6xMbHYvLQYBCLBWbDfr7hJ3ubnF8izo4W+
cxYmFS5A4lKs6PHC+MlikFHtKKhDaKT+Zc5c5utcGpPEFUw1vxvQkgabOie6/ufc
EAfzHaFklDvyovfKJ3eOrTRlOG8T0TmoccxjTtx4vboaTcnKoANO0p1G5esjkAWU
2Bpa/hTaW3YvKBlHEPovm+E4c7OieHIvw3+BS7uyWOmNHgzJcAEVkbJAvRl9X1lQ
LzcOqBIVMyLF5zswRBHtCWHuYsolIO8zMKHmYKV52jR7OkGcZ5ekaqIKVsOmpDCk
Rn7RWubhglOC6e+CNK+2LEQALpDLx05F4uUSmbo0KvQtgnXJHsVsesaO/CVxvdOw
nWv3MyZbhN+EGCKbO3eoTkaM7EHRPEsHa04a+T+TPFel1B7VlTdBikoyNQxyh4a2
V/ERoKi1qI9DS158lkPkZt90PLhPMVyOFTmTt8ZbZhp1TndmIterWGlYFz8yXb7A
BDeo0Xmu2rmuoG7kEihSwt0UmfMSuQINBGflFWEBEACyXdG9SjXd7dRoJ5bcs64A
Cxea1NZ90x4NWdx0lTy8ruHBSzl2SYDGhDbAAOhVTxZHr1UeDfPBp/urYiENsFeA
Fx2V4Pt2Jj0oBJ6IIHnf1X0U+T6JzVYraaQBHUjXsq4GVoD0bWydQwE6+PSOOZ8R
d7GlsdDl0lM38krkN84BRI/OEfLJaUKFAN9COBnna3bpUwhrvk2o05ItYK/CPoEp
lQAI5mvO7x+kPSsWUCW905TrQuvYuJQvhCZN/2NMn7X5NzhVLLnPW+hyBfkjkWWm
8GQoH54AADQOKAczkXuSUuLwji+TA2ImAw9FI/S5cIjxG3z4PaAg7zVeZEpjjTWN
7QQXEMvzDLLXRSjXHsmtWmg//pgvkTxyuzPbNKK7KY9Q+Xyqb0bP5UQKrZ9nRn4l
MMZjC7Kj7eeMv3g/V6wH60Sle0/XW1zSX0djay/Hf99eXcfntlSW0DB2pn9fa8+W
vdmASrLwcYyGjIROxzHIW9uUs4kdJqWatzfT/0uWWwaLayEkd/lCzITn61UAYwVt
YIhY5u9lH0ZuQsxOm267TZrrgDbN9h+z5OVLxW9ylhvXZhMa0w87z8ZTp9wCycki
CNCM1dP0N+lxIPnDu3MztK8u/yelcKpruY5L+gMmVcyDPSYUHDO7g764IdUmSPh4
VfIeXAsj2r5usa4/+OcxuQARAQABiQI8BBgBCAAmFiEEB+emnyxIW/NAJkD2Y4Hf
z/NKWcwFAmflFWECGwwFCQlmAYAACgkQY4Hfz/NKWcxoIA//edJGWP4Pu70M5IlQ
rLRhi0+hKe0l5VrR1XYcr0EA4qiRQIouab4QvHoxNpn5RGQ+C2agwraiIwIP/nqR
Wz1arWpea8BuSeAJCI0uVQURGexB9ZIJ4oiz8itAiHyjW6x+B4zC9RKe3xGO8KIt
FhtGMYGP+8bZyOUnIU9ZqO+mxHc/wnwCeICzE5TpITrEERbXh0XZJJCLotpss8o8
4F0Lb/9VwObCEdxpC6IkKW9GF5WJjmycfdcojaEr26qNSj1KsKRww7ukoVthD4aT
KRM0j3X0UFNz522hBCV/+0+cGMSc5lIRzE+gsXM8vpCW3rmWZj9pMyL5r/RH1FFL
9N3nFvfjoiuEqQ/DRy3jdwCHXEijjo5ym1KU9AGuo42deI0nrpvzXYSSahKMOb0/
PbF4YlrtSbXwhIsBfCUX6njvNomu2u4wDs7gv7gyimyetMZ8EwJ3aGvXlD4kHh15
tIo5NVXXLfslGtoL+27iW4nmoAxV1lOU2c2Wei+lXEc7t6JgeI0NTdqBnYTNHsOZ
f+dti4KGC2Y+6QKhCgvTFHdHpBJj9DzG49C+4E5ZZL3bNdsU5eXaIuJf/KW+eVQB
EZgHVgBRCqwrDD6SpkOT2lzNxfKI5rBV+WCT+hbu83hk2Pd1K7N3JQs1fVFffF37
1OSDhXaPYtJnVApUzaCrC5PJCXU=
=nHcw
-----END PGP PUBLIC KEY BLOCK-----

Zeitrahmen-Erwartungen

PhaseDauer
Erste Einrichtung und Planung1-2 Tage
Übertragung der Zahlungsmethode~2 Wochen
Vorbereitung der Abonnentendaten3-5 Tage (parallel)
Validierung und Test2-3 Tage
Produktionsimport2-3 Werktage
Nach-Migration-Verifizierung1-2 Tage
Die Gesamtmigration dauert in der Regel 3-4 Wochen von Anfang bis Ende. Wenn du mit der Vorbereitung deiner Abonnentendaten beginnst, während die Übertragung der Zahlungsmethode läuft, verkürzt das den gesamten Zeitrahmen.

Loslegen

Bereit, Ihre Abonnements zu Dodo Payments zu migrieren? Kontaktieren Sie unser Team, um den Prozess zu beginnen: